New Delhi [India], June 4 (ANI): Swimming legend Michael Phelps has shown support for tennis star Osaka Naomi after she withdrew from the ongoing French Open citing her mental health. Phelps, a mental health campaigner since his second retirement from the pool, told CNN: She s showing her vulnerability and she s doing it her own way. I was so happy for her to be able to share exactly what she wanted. I think back to the struggles that I went through when I was competing, Phelps said. I don t know if I would have been able to take my own words and put them on a platform for everybody to see like she s putting herself out there. It said in the message that she loves playing tennis and she wanted to play tennis and maybe that helps her feel like her authentic self.
